HamburgerMenu
hirist

Java Lead Developer - Microservices Architecture

Strektech
Chennai
9 - 16 Years

Posted on: 20/07/2025

Job Description

Job Title : Java Lead Developer

Location : Chennai

Experience : 8+ yrs

Employment Type : Full-time / Permanent

Client : Mphasis

Notice Period : Immediate

Job Summary :


We are looking for a technically strong and experienced Java Lead with expertise in Spring Boot, Spring batch, Microservices. The ideal candidate will have strong backend experience, looking for someone who is ready to work on both development and testing and prior team leadership experience n Agile environments.

Job Responsibilities :

- Design, develop, and maintain scalable microservices using Spring Boot and Java (8/11/17).

- Build robust, reusable modules utilizing Java Streams, Lambda expressions, and core Java features.

- Build and secure RESTful APIs using Spring Boot annotations and Spring Security.

- Implement Spring Batch jobs for scheduled/batch processing tasks.

- Follow Microservices Design Patterns like Circuit Breaker, Service Discovery, and API Gateway

- Write and optimize complex SQL queries including subqueries, group by, having, joins, and window functions.

- Work with relational databases ensuring referential integrity, constraints, and performance optimization.

- Collaborate with cross-functional teams and contribute to architectural decisions.

Eligibility Criteria :


- Bachelors/Masters degree in Computer Science, Engineering, or related field.

- 8 + years of hands-on development experience with Core Java, Spring Boot, and Microservices.

- Solid programming foundation with ability to solve logic-based problems efficiently.

- Good Experience in Docker, Kubernetes, CI/CD


info-icon

Did you find something suspicious?